Abstract

In the last decade, the recognition of the rights of Nature has emerged as a revolutionary approach in the legal field, offering the opportunity to reconfigure our perceptions and structures social, political and legal. This innovative paradigm highlights the emancipatory potential of these rights, which challenge anthropocentrism and advocate for the protection of all forms of life from a counterhegemonic perspective. However, it is crucial to carefully evaluate regulatory reforms to avoid negative impacts on the human rights, ensuring their effective application. Ecuador, in 2008, became the world pioneer by granting rightsconstitutional to Nature. This legal innovation is not limited to a simple enunciation of rights, but rather establishes a complex legal universe with principles, rights and guarantees for the protection of Nature. This text focuses on analyzing the development of the constitutional norms relating to the rights of Nature through of the jurisprudence of the Ecuadorian Constitutional Court, specifically to the milestone sentence of the “Mona Estrellita”.
